This video provides an expert-level breakdown of Minnesota's proposed self-defense bill, SF 76, presented by William Kirk of Washington Gun Law. The bill aims to clarify confusing, court-made self-defense statutes by defining deadly force, outlining justified scenarios for its use, and eliminating the duty to retreat. It also establishes presumptions for self-defense in certain situations, such as unlawful entry into a dwelling, and grants immunity from criminal prosecution for justified force. The discussion emphasizes the bill's importance in empowering citizens and clarifying their rights and limitations.
Massad Ayoob, an expert witness and author, clarifies the nuances of Stand Your Ground laws, emphasizing that they are not a blanket immunity for any act of violence. He details Florida's 2005 legislation, including Statute 776.032, which allows for pre-trial immunity hearings based on a preponderance of evidence, and distinguishes this from the criminal standard of proof beyond a reasonable doubt. The discussion also covers the reinforcement of Castle Doctrine and the protection against subsequent civil lawsuits.
